摘要:

SummarySmall-tensioned-wire external fixation techniques can achieve excellent results in the treatment of distal tibial pilon fractures. Such techniques are especially useful in those injuries with extensive articular comminution and diametaphyseal shaft extension and those injuries with significant soft tissue compromise. An immediate ligamentotaxis reduction, followed by a traction computed tomography scan, is invaluable in the preoperative treatment of these injuries. Limited incisions may aid in the reduction of these injuries. The fixation is accomplished using small tensioned olive wires and, in some fracture patterns, cannulated screws. The technique is described herein with various traction techniques, including calcaneal traction, two-pin temporary external fixation, and ligamentotaxis through an Ilizarov-type frame.
